What Grows on Trees? is a silly, imaginative tale of what does and doesn’t grow on trees.


School Zone’s Start to Read! series helps children learn to read by presenting interesting stories with easy vocabularies. Words are repeated. Sentences are short. Rhyming words help children increase their vocabularies. Meaningful clues in the illustrations are abundant. After several readings with a partner, the child should be able to read alone. Most of all, the reading experience should be enjoyable.


Most of the vocabulary words in What Grows on Trees are typically introduced in first grade. You may need to help your child with words that seem difficult.
